DIFFERENCES BETWEEN ROMANIAN AND EUROPEAN AGRICULTURE
Abstract
Romania is one of the European countries with the highest potential in the agricultural sector, having the sixth largest agricultural area used among EU countries. Romania suffers from the most serious problem of fragmentation of agricultural property among all countries of the European Union and has an average holding size similar to Malta or Cyprus, island countries. Although most of the cultivated area is used for cereals, they generate less than 25% from the total agricultural production value. Although the contribution of agriculture to GDP is decreasing, Romania still has the largest share of the agricultural sector in the GDP structure of all EU countries, of three and a half times higher than the European average. If we take into account the Gross Added Value per hectare, Romania is also in one of the last positions. However, Romania's agricultural potential is large, and agriculture can play an important economic role in the future.
